會員管理系統
背景及功能:
項目終於寫完了,在此記錄一下最終的項目,感謝那些給我提供了很多幫助的技術文檔(csdn--博客園),【百度是最好的老師】,也希望可以爲那些像我一樣的小白白入門 java web 提供一些小小案例。爲了測試--購買了阿里的學生服務器(輕量級應用型:10/月)--項目多了--不方便測試(每次切換項目時需要手動地址欄輸入地址->太麻煩【能用代碼解決的事絕不動手-->主要是懶】)--寫了一個簡單地[項目管理系統]--後續貼出源碼
吐槽一下:js好垃圾(主要還是自己太菜了,不會用,感覺js不太嚴謹,明明寫了,卻不執行,該用的都用了,改寫的都寫了,但它就是不執行,心累啊,後續慢慢學吧,如果學號了,經驗多了,js應該會非常好用---個人感受-不喜勿噴)。爲了解決js不執行,百度也解決不了,暫時就用在jsp裏面使用[Java El JSTL 作用域 ]來代替js實現相應功能。
作業:使用servlet jsp MySQL 製作會員管理系統
需求及功能:(我們老師大大畫的!)
後期完善:添加[EL JSTL Filter Listener 三層開發 ]完善系統
問題總結:
過程:共寫了四個版本:(根據所學內容一步一步修改添加完成相關功能)
- 無三層開發---問題:有邏輯,功能已有,代碼凌亂
- 三層開發一:僞僞三層--只有三層開發的形但無意
- 三層開發二:僞三層--接近三層開發,但並不是
- 三層開發三:最終完善版--應該是真正的三層開發了--整理的也就是它了
- 使用Spring+mybatis+springmvc(ssm)開發該項目----【還沒開始寫】--ssm相關還沒學透
第四個版本-也就是最終完善版(vipPlusPro)
一、註冊 登錄 退出系統
-
工具類--初始化服務器數據庫
-
註冊
-
登錄
-
忘記密碼重置密碼
-
攔截器 控制登錄
-
註銷登錄
-
監聽器 顯示在線人數
二、分頁查詢所有用戶
-
分頁 不排序查詢 (附帶分頁導航)
-
分頁 排序查詢(附帶分頁導航)
-
添加分頁的導航欄
如圖: (樣式和邏輯是偷的-來自[寶塔Linux面板])
三、添加修改刪除會員
-
添加會員用戶
-
修改會員用戶信息
-
刪除會員信息
四、操作日誌(log4j || MySQL)
-
log4j
-
mysql
-
網頁分頁查看日誌
五、
暫時源碼詳解先不貼上----先貼上完整項目[下載]